Helen Liu

National Taiwan University, Taiwan (ROC)

Helen K. Liu is a Professor at the Department of Political Science and the Graduate Institute of Public Affairs, National Taiwan University. With a business, economics, and public affairs background, she integrates knowledge to bridge Internet communication technology (ICT) and public engagement behavior. Her research develops crowdsourcing platform design principles for the public sector to engage citizens. Her primary research interests are crowdsourcing, online engagement, collaborative governance, e-governance, and inter-organizational networks. She serves on the Government Information Quarterly editorial board. She received the National Science and Technology Council's Outstanding Research Award (2020). She is one of the conference co-chairs for the 2024 dg.o conference.
